Since the issue involved in both the cases are identical with rival claim to get the benefit of continuance as Principal-in-Charge of the College in question, both the matters are heard analogously and disposed of by the present common order. 4. It is contended that while W.P.(C) No.32325 of 2023 has been filed by the petitioner-Nrusingh Charan Mohanty challenging the recommendation made by the Director vide his order dated 08.09.2023 in allowing the petitioner in other case to act as the Principal-in-Charge–cum-Secretary of the institution in question, W.P.(C) No.31479 of 2023 has been filed by the Petitioner-Nimai Charan Singh challenging Office Order dated 22.09.2023, so issued by the Director- Opp. Party No.2, wherein petitioner Nimai Charan Singh in // 2 // terms of order dated 08.09.2023 allowed to continue as Principal-in-charge of the institution in question, but his financial power has been taken away. This Court while taking up of the matter in W.P.(C) No.31479 of 2023 passed an interim order on 26.09.2023 by staying the operation of the order dated 22.09.2023. During pendency of the matter

Pursuant to the said order and on instruction it is contended by the learned Addl. Govt. Advocate that Governing bodies/Managing Committees in Aided High Schools/Colleges have been superseded by the Government vide Notification dated 08.09.2020. Thereafter no proposal has been submitted by the Petitioners’ institution for re- constitution of the Governing Body. Considering such submission of learned Addl. Govt. Pursuant to the such order passed on 18.10.2023, further instruction was produced by the learned Addl. Govt. Advocate in Court today, so provided by the Opposite Party No.2 vide letter dated 18.10.2023. The same be kept in record. 5.3. From the instruction so provided in Court today, it is found that subsequent to the issuance of notification on 08.09.2020, Opp. Party No.2 vide letter dated 03.08.2021 though requested the President/Secretary, Governing Body of all Aided, Unaided, Self-Financing Higher Secondary Schools to submit the proposal for reconstitution of the Governing body, but since no such proposal has yet been submitted by the concerned President/Secretary of the Governing Body, no approval has been made to the reconstitution of the Governing Body of the College in question. 6. Having heard learned counsel for the parties and in view of the fact that because of the supersession of the Governing Body of the College so effected by the Government vide notification dated 08.09.2020, the function of the president of the Governing Body is now being discharged by the Sub-Collector, Angul, this Court taking into account the communication issued by the Director on 03.08.2021, direct Sub-Collector, Anugul to submit the proposal for reconstitution of the Governing Body of the Petitioners’ College in terms of the provisions contained under Rule 27 of the Odisha Education (Establishment Recognition and Management of Private Page 4 of 5 // 5 // Junior Colleges/Higher Secondary Schools etc.) Rules, 1991. It is directed that such a proposal shall be submitted by the Sub-Collector, who is now acting as president of the Governing Body of the College, within a period of 3 weeks from the date of receipt of this order. It is further observed that on receipt of the proposal from the president of the Governing Body within the aforesaid time period, Opp. Party No.2 shall take consequential action for approval of the Governing Body in accordance with law within a further period of 4 (four) weeks. 6.1. It is however observed that till such a fresh decision is taken with regard to approval of the Governing Body of the College, status-quo as on today with regard to continuance of the Principal-in-Charge of the College in terms of order dated 08.09.2023 be maintained. After such approval of the reconstituted Governing Body, further action be taken by the Opp. Party No.2 in accordance with the order already passed by this Court on 11.05.2023 in W.P.(C) NO.12606 of 2023.
